Spec List

  • Blade Length: 2.5in
  • Blade Thickness: 0.11in / 3.3mm
  • Handle Length: 3.9in / 99mm
  • Handle Thickness: 0.42in / 10.7mm
  • Total Length: 6.4in /
  • Handle Material: Grade 5 Titanium
  • Blade Material: M390

Why is titanium such a great material?

High Strength-to-Weight Ratio: Titanium is extraordinarily strong but also lightweight. Its high strength-to-weight ratio makes it ideal for applications where both strength and low weight are critical, such as in aerospace components and high end pocket knives :).

Corrosion Resistance: Titanium is highly resistant to corrosion from a wide range of chemicals, saltwater, and atmospheric conditions. This property is essential in its use in chemical processing plants, marine environments, and medical implants.

Biocompatibility: Titanium is non-toxic and well-tolerated by the human body, making it the material of choice for medical implants like hip and knee replacements, dental implants, and surgical tools.

Excellent Heat Resistance: Titanium maintains its properties at high temperatures, making it useful in applications such as jet engines and other high-performance environments where temperature resistance is crucial.

Low Thermal Expansion: Unlike materials like steel and aluminum, titanium has a low coefficient of thermal expansion. This makes it more stable under varying temperatures, an important attribute in precision applications.

Non-Magnetic: Titanium products do not interfere with magnetic fields, making them ideal for use in MRI machines and other applications where magnetism could be a problem.

Oxidation Resistance: When exposed to air, titanium forms a thin layer of titanium dioxide on its surface, which makes it resistant to oxidation, thereby enhancing its durability.

Versatility: The alloying capabilities of titanium mean that its properties can be fine-tuned for specific applications by adding other elements like aluminum, vanadium, or molybdenum. This makes it a highly versatile material that can be customized for various needs.

Environmentally Friendly: Titanium is often praised for its environmentally friendly attributes. It is abundant in the Earth's crust, and its inertness means it does not pollute the environment. Additionally, many titanium products are recyclable.

Long Lifespan: Due to its high corrosion resistance, strength, and other superior attributes, titanium products often have a longer lifespan compared to products made from other materials, reducing the need for frequent replacements and thereby lowering costs in the long run.
